Leading Wine and Spirits Distributor Upgrades Mobile Sales Functionality
CHICAGO, IL (PRWEB) September 18, 2013 -- Mobile enterprise software leader Ai2 today announced today that Fedway Associates of Kearny, New Jersey – one of the nation’s largest liquor wholesalers – has selected Ai2’s advanced sales order entry automation solution, POET® for its sales force of more than 300 representatives.
Fedway has been a satisfied client of Ai2 for over a decade. Recently, the company found itself seeking additional sales functionality and compatibility with the latest Windows computer hardware. Ai2 provided Fedway with Portable Order Entry Tool, known to Ai2 clients as POET. POET is compatible with the 64-bit operating systems that are currently the industry standard, as well as with the Microsoft Surface Pro and Windows 8 tablets. POET is designed to handle order entry, bar code scanning, customer-specific pricing, order guides, customer buying history and many other functions the wholesale wine and spirits industry demands.

POET is a configurable mobile pre-sales ordering solution for district sales representatives (DSRs). The application is designed to run on a Windows-based PC and Windows 8 tablets and handles orders, returns, credits, quotes, bids, order guides, product information, customer purchase history, payment and accounts receivable information. Based in Kearny, New Jersey, Fedway Associates operates a 300,000-square-foot warehouse capable of delivering as many as 25,000 cases of wine and spirits a day to its roster of 7,000-plus customers. The company's customer base includes restaurants, clubs, taverns, and retail stores. The company wholesales high-end brands, such as Grey Goose and Bombay Sapphire vodkas, and non-alcoholic beverages, through sales and marketing agreements with distillers, wineries, and importers. Ai2 was founded in 1986 and is headquartered in downtown Chicago. Their applications are used by more than 100,000 users each day to capture upwards of $75 billion in annual sales. Since Ai2’s inception, the company’s software has facilitated more than one trillion order transactions. More than 10,000 retail stores and more than 1,000 movie theaters in the U.S. rely on Ai2’s solutions for their sales orders. Ai2 improves the sales process for some of the world’s largest distributors in foodservice, convenience store, grocery, beverage, liquor, hardware, medical, beauty products, jewelry and more.
